Dr. Neil B. Rosenshein, Medical Director, The Weinberg Center For Women's Health & Medicine At Mercy, Leads "Women's Health: Back To Basics" Course At The Baltimore Marriott Waterfront Hotel On Oct. 24th

For more than 10 years, Dr. Neil B. Rosenshein, Medical Director of The Weinberg Center for Women's Health and Medicine at Mercy and Director of The Gynecology Center at Mercy Medical Center (www.mdmercy.com), has led a conference for physicians and other medical professionals throughout the region regarding women's health care issues.

This year, Dr. Rosenshein serves as Course Director for "WOMEN'S HEALTH: BACK TO BASICS," Saturday, Oct. 24th, 7 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. at the Baltimore Marriott Waterfront Hotel.

Doctors and surgeons from Mercy's medical staff as well as guest speakers including Ira R. Horowitz, M.D., S.M., FACOG, FACS, Chief Medical Officer of Emory University Hospital, will address a variety of topics as detailed in the course agenda below.
